Gas waste refers to any waste material that emits gas when decomposing or being processed. This could include organic waste such as food scraps and yard waste, as well as industrial waste like chemicals and solvents. Improper disposal of gas waste can lead to air pollution, water contamination, and contribute to greenhouse gas emissions.

One of the most common methods of gas waste disposal is landfilling. When gas waste is sent to landfills, it undergoes anaerobic decomposition and releases methane gas, a potent greenhouse gas that is even more harmful than carbon dioxide. To mitigate the effects of methane emissions from landfills, many modern landfills are equipped with gas collection systems that capture and treat the gas before it is released into the atmosphere.

Another method of gas waste disposal is incineration. While this process can reduce the volume of waste significantly, it also releases harmful pollutants into the air, such as dioxins and furans. To mitigate these environmental impacts, modern waste-to-energy facilities are equipped with pollution control technologies that reduce emissions and generate energy from the waste.

Recycling is also an effective method of gas waste disposal. By reusing or repurposing waste materials, we can reduce the amount of gas waste sent to landfills or incinerators. For example, organic waste like food scraps and yard waste can be composted to create nutrient-rich soil for gardening and landscaping. Industrial waste can be recycled into new products or used as alternative fuels.
